Huub Anemoi
The Draw: Pure speed

The Anemoi is made purely for speed (Huub promises a six-minute savings over the Ironman distance when averaging 22 mph on the bike)—and that can be good or bad depending on what you’re looking for in a triathlon suit. On first glance, this looks like a short-course suit, due to very little storage (only a small pocket on the low- er back), but Huub says this is inten- tional, citing today’s bikes with integrat- ed storage. The suit feels well made, but the chamois is a tad thin for long racing—a tradeoff for comfort on the run. The super flexible sleeves and use of Coldblack technology round out the details.
